Ronald George Ahrens was born July 3, 1935, in rural Iowa County, Iowa, the son of Frank and Florence (Wiebold) Ahrens. He was baptized and confirmed at Trinity Lutheran Church in Conroy. Ron attended Trinity Lutheran School and graduated from Hilton Consolidated High School in Conroy. He served in the United States Army from 1954 to 1955. Ron was united in marriage to Nancy Rae Wise on Nov. 27, 1963, in Brighton, Iowa. Ron worked for Iowa Electric Light and Power for 32 years retiring in 1991.
His second home of 40 years was his boat house at Ellis Boat Harbor on the Cedar River where he enjoyed fishing and time on the water with his family and friends. Ron was an avid sports fan devoting his energy to the Iowa Hawkeyes, Green Bay Packers, and Chicago Cubs. He raised two active sons and loved watching them participate in their high school sports.
Ron was a member of St. Paul Lutheran Church in Williamsburg. Ron died on Monday, Oct. 30, 2023, at the Highland Ridge Care Center in Williamsburg at the age of 88 years. His care in recent years was more than they could dream for with the staff and residents becoming a second family to Nancy and Ron both.
He is survived by his wife, Nancy; two sons, Nicholas (Ceara) Ahrens of Parker, Colo., and Michael (Cathy) Ahrens of Bettendorf; five grandchildren, Bayley, Avery, Riley, Kobe and Zoey; two sisters, Marilyn Murphy of Williamsburg and Ruth Ann Tatone of Los Angeles, Calif.; and a brother, Gerald (Rita) Ahrens of Silver Springs, Md. He was preceded in death by his parents, sister Janet, and two brothers-in-law, Robert Murphy and Vern Fullmer.
